1.2 Development Profile and Formal Submission of Proposal Forms <br />A complete Development Profile addressing all applicable design parameters, building <br />materials and aesthetics of the proposal for the development of Lot #3 with a Traditional <br />County Mayo Irish Inn & Pub, together with the South Bend Re- Development Commission <br />and Authority's Proposal Forms and Supplements are currently being prepared for <br />submission and presentation for the Commissions's first March, 2001 meeting. <br />JF +A Properties, Ltd. /CII envisions utilizing the same consultants and interior design team <br />members being used for the Vernon Hills, Illinois County Mayo Irish Inn & Pub Venture, <br />inclusive of the Irish Pub Concept and the design and out - fitting services of Gemmell, <br />Griffin & Dunbar, Ltd. of Dublin, Ireland to bring significant design and cost efficiencies to <br />the development process for County Mayo Irish Inn & Pub (South Bend). <br />1.3 Contract Documents and Project Manual <br />JF +A Properties, Ltd. /CII has spent the past six (6) years developing the design and <br />specifications and establishing the many professional relationships that are unique to the <br />development of our County Mayo Irish Inns & Pubs. Our pubs are organized under the <br />Irish Pub Concept developed by the Guinness /Bass Import Company worldwide with un- <br />equaled success in offering traditional Irish hospitality, food, beverages & music in authentic <br />traditional pub designs and out - fitting. (SEE: "The Irish Pub Concept" portion of this <br />P Preliminary Development Profile). The traditional Irish Inn features up -scale rooms, suites, <br />and furnishings incorporating four poster beds, "On- Command" TV services, the latest in <br />Kohler whirlpool baths and showers, custom designed carpeting, lamps and framed art all <br />combined in traditional Georgian Architecture. <br />Our Contract Documents are produced with our long term consultants utilizing AutoCad <br />drafting systems thereby allowing the development process to move very quickly from plan <br />approvals into construction. Our Project Manuals incorporate all Bidding Requirements, <br />Contract Forms, Conditions of the Contract & Specifications to assure that our real estate <br />investments are properly constructed and operated in accordance with all applicable local <br />codes and ordinances and our own development standards which largely exceed national <br />code requirements. <br />Each County Mayo Irish Inn & Pub, while sharing several common structural and design <br />features common to our original- prototype, will be sited, furnished and designed to <br />incorporate local aesthetics and ambience. The proposed location adjacent to the nationally <br />recognized Blackthorn Municipal Golf Course with its Irish Links design provides for a <br />perfect setting for our Irish Inn & Pub which will compliment the existing course and be <br />most attractive to visitors and residents of South Bend, Indiana with its famous institutions <br />of higher education largely based upon similar heritages. <br />ES-2 <br />
